首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将用户输入保存到数据库表asp.net

将用户输入保存到数据库表是一个常见的操作,可以通过以下步骤实现:

  1. 前端开发:使用HTML和CSS创建一个用户输入表单,可以使用JavaScript进行表单验证和数据处理。前端开发的目标是收集用户输入的数据并将其发送到后端进行处理。
  2. 后端开发:使用ASP.NET框架创建一个处理用户输入的后端服务。可以使用C#编程语言来实现后端逻辑。以下是一个示例代码:
代码语言:csharp
复制
using System;
using System.Data.SqlClient;

public class UserInputHandler
{
    public void SaveUserInput(string userInput)
    {
        string connectionString = "Your_DB_Connection_String";
        string query = "INSERT INTO Your_Table (UserInput) VALUES (@UserInput)";

        using (SqlConnection connection = new SqlConnection(connectionString))
        {
            using (SqlCommand command = new SqlCommand(query, connection))
            {
                command.Parameters.AddWithValue("@UserInput", userInput);
                connection.Open();
                command.ExecuteNonQuery();
            }
        }
    }
}

上述代码创建了一个名为UserInputHandler的类,其中的SaveUserInput方法将用户输入保存到数据库表中。需要替换Your_DB_Connection_String为实际的数据库连接字符串,Your_Table为目标数据库表名。

  1. 数据库:创建一个数据库表,用于存储用户输入的数据。可以使用SQL Server或其他关系型数据库管理系统。以下是一个示例的SQL语句:
代码语言:sql
复制
CREATE TABLE Your_Table
(
    ID INT IDENTITY(1,1) PRIMARY KEY,
    UserInput NVARCHAR(MAX)
)

上述SQL语句创建了一个名为Your_Table的表,包含一个自增的ID列和一个用于存储用户输入的UserInput列。

  1. 腾讯云相关产品:腾讯云提供了多种云计算相关产品,可以用于支持上述操作。例如,可以使用腾讯云的云数据库SQL Server版作为后端数据库,使用腾讯云的云服务器作为后端服务的托管环境。具体产品和介绍链接如下:

请注意,以上链接仅供参考,具体选择产品应根据实际需求和情况进行评估和决策。

总结:将用户输入保存到数据库表是一个常见的操作,需要前端开发、后端开发和数据库知识。腾讯云提供了多种云计算相关产品,可以用于支持这一操作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

ASP.NETSession保存到数据库

因为ASP.NET中Session的存取机制与ASP相同,都是保存在进行中, 一旦进程崩溃,所有Session信息将会丢失,所以我采取了Session信息保存到SQL Server中,尽管还有其它的...几个方式(本文不作介绍),要将Session保存到SQL Server中,需要有以下几个步骤: 1.首先要创建用于保存Session数据的数据库,以命令行的形式用aspnet_regsql.exe来完成...2.需要修改ASP.NET web.config文件中的SessionState结点,该结点位于下     <sessionState mode="SQLServer" allowCustomSqlDatabase...cookieless="false"                   timeout="20">     这样一来,Session数据就不再是依赖于IIS进程而是保存到数据库中...可以打开sd数据库会有两个分别为ASPStateTempSessions、ASPStateTempApplications。

2.6K30
  • ASP.NET MVC编程——验证、授权与安全

    4 防范攻击 4.1跨站脚本攻击(XSS) 被动注入:用户输入含有恶意脚本,而网站又能够不加检验地接受这样的输入,进而保存到数据库中。...主动注入:用户含有恶意脚本的内容输入到页面文本框中,然后在屏幕上显示出来。...,Html.AttributeEncode,Url.Encode 3)对Js进行编码 使用Ajax.JavaScriptStringEncode 4)AntiXSS库作为默认的编码器(不建议使用,不灵活...) ASP.NET 4.5 集成Anti-XSS Library,可以通过配置来对整个网站的输出进行编码。...Scott Allen,孙远帅/邹权译  ASP.NET MVC4 高级编程(第四版) 3.黄翕,ASP.NET MVC4开发指南 4.蒋金楠,ASP.NET MVC4框架揭秘 5.https://www.asp.net

    3.1K60

    ASP.NET MVC 5 -从控制器访问数据模型

    输入有关电影的一些详细信息,然后单击Create按钮。 ? 注意:您可能无法在“价格”字段中输入小数点或逗号。...在接下来的教程中,我展示如何做到这一点。现在,只需输入整数,如10。...单击Create按钮将使得窗体提交至服务器,同时电影信息也会保存到数据库里,然后您会被重定向到/Movies 的URL,您可以在列表中看到刚刚创建的新电影。 ?...双击Movies.mdf打开数据库资源管理器(SERVER EXPLORER),然后展开文件夹(Tables) 以查看电影。 注意:ID旁边的钥匙图标。默认情况下,EF创建一个名为ID的主键。...ASP.NET MVC 5 - 数据从控制器传递给视图 5. ASP.NET MVC 5 - 添加一个模型 6.

    5.9K50

    ASP.NET Identity入门系列教程(一) 初识Identity

    既然,我们不能阻止攻击,但是可以提前预防,尽量损失减到最小,不是吗? 目前,有许多适用于ASP.NET应用的安全原则,比如深度防御、不信任任何输入数据、关闭不必要的功能等等。...第一步 在页面登录框输入账号和密码。 第二步 检查用户是否有效。可以从配置文件、SQL Server数据库或者其他外部数据源中查找。 第三步 如果用户有效,则在客户端生成一个cookie文件。...然而,我们的需求越来越多,ASP.NET Membership自身设计的缺陷,难以适应这种变化。 数据库架构受限于SQL Server。对其他数据库很难兼容。 生硬的存储结构。...如果需要添加额外的用户资料信息,需要存储在其他,使得这些信息难以访问(除非通过 Profile Provider API)。 系统仅依据关系数据库设计。...数据持久性以及兼容性 默认情况下,ASP.NET Identity 系统所有的数据存储在SQL Server数据库中,并且使用 Entity Framework Code First 实现数据库的管理

    4.5K80

    安卓项目-利用Sqlite数据库,开发新闻发布系统

    消耗,耗尽作者:头条号 / 做全栈攻城狮'); INSERT INTO "News" VALUES ('2', '推荐几个对Asp.Net开发者比较实用的工具 2', '推荐几个对Asp.Net开发者比较实用的工具...findViewById(R.id.editTitle); editContent = (EditText) findViewById(R.id.editContent); } 2.2“保存”按钮绑定后台save方法,获取用户输入的新闻信息...: 2.2.1 用户输入信息预处理: public void save(View v) { String title = editTitle.getText().toString().trim(); String...将用户输入的新闻信息保存到数据库: 3.1 新建NewsSqliteHelper 继承自 SQLiteOpenHelper。用以维护和创建数据库。 ? 3.2创建News对象,对应News: ?...3.3 新建操作News的Dao操作类: 因新闻发布系统,目前只能进行增加新闻,暂时先创建一个添加数据的方法。下节文章讲解:新闻列表展示功能。 3.4 保存数据到数据库: ?

    1.7K40

    Asp.Net Session的三种方法及Web.Config设置

    %2bSjyZURMOe54xgk%2bUhL2CgGqDjOKEbYwZSL9ezrL%2bfXi0p6o6nQ%3d%3d&url=http%3a%2f%2fgts.gw-ec.com%2f 因为ASP.NET...中Session的存取机制与ASP相同,都是保存在进行中, 一旦进程崩溃,所有Session信息将会丢失,所以我采取了Session信息保存到SQL Server中,尽管还有其它的 几个方式(本文不作介绍...),要将Session保存到SQL Server中,需要有以下几个步骤: 1.首先要创建用于保存Session数据的数据库,以命令行的形式用aspnet_regsql.exe来完成,具体命令为 C:...cookieless="false" timeout="20"> 这样一来,Session数据就不再是依赖于IIS进程而是保存到数据库中...可以打开sd数据库会有两个分别为ASPStateTempSessions、ASPStateTempApplications。

    1.6K20

    Blazor Server完美实现Cookie Authorization and Authentication

    配置 Microsoft.AspNetCore.Identity.EntityFrameworkCore  用于生成需要后台  这里和微软官方的文档略有不同我使用的AddIdentity方法。...,Logout路径 开发一个登录Blazor Component(Page)  重点这里需要生成一个Token,而不是直接传用户名+密码,因为安全 不能明文传输密码。...实现登录 AuthController 用户登录并获取授权  这里的写法和asp.net core登录一样都使用SignInManager 登录成功后和asp.net...core bad request headers to long · Issue 这个问题的原因是浏览器对request header 长度有限制,当我们的用户关联了太多的权限permissions...我的做法就是要把这些信息保存到内存里当然也可以保存到数据库中,选中保存内存更简单,但是如果服务器重启或是资源回收,客户端需要重新登录,并且会占用服务器内容。

    2.6K10

    CMS项目实践学习总结

    (1)Membership用户管理框架   用户系统可以自己写,也可以用ASP.Net提供的Membership 。...如果想存到其他数据库中只要实现OracleMembershipProvider等即可。 Membership API就是替我们去操作数据库、Cookie,也是ADO.Net等,没有多神奇。...2.5 找回密码功能   需求:用户输入用户名,如果用户名存在,则显示密码问题要求用户输入答案(思考为什么?)...第一步,首先输入用户名,由Membership API 判断用户名是否存在,存在则转到第二步;第二步,显示用户注册时输入的密码找回问题,然后由用户回答,回答正确则转到第三步;第三步,首先重置用户密码为新生成的...只要评论不含有禁用词,在评论放入数据库之前文章中出现的需要进行替换的词进行替换再保存到数据库中。

    1.4K50

    ASP.NET MVC5高级编程——(3)MVC模式的模型

    5.3 Edit视图 当用户单击页面上的Save按钮时,HTML发送一个HTTP POST请求,请求回到 /StoreManager/Edit/1 页面。...这时浏览器会自动收集用户在表单输入中的所有信息并将这些值(及其相关的name属性值)放在请求中一起发送。这里注意input和select元素的name属性,需要和Album模型中的属性匹配。...这个操作的作用就是接收含有用户所有编辑项的Album模型对象,并将这个对象保存到数据库中。...这个属性可以看作一个信号,来确保用户输入有用的专辑特性值。...在sad path中,控制器操作需要重新创建Edit视图,以便用户更改自身产生的错误,而ASP.NET MVC5默认提供了客户端校验,如图所示: ?

    4.8K40

    ASP.NET中的会话状态模式详解

    ASP.NET中我们都会用到Session,但是Session存在哪里你们知道吗,今天我们就来了解一下。...1.InProc模式 此模式Session存在本地IIS服务器的内存中,如果程序中需要使用到Session_OnEnd事件,那就必须要使用此模式;由于ASP.NET模式就是此模式, 所以使用此模式不需要在...2.StatServer模式 StateServer模式Session存储在ASP.NET状态服务的进程中 ,使用此模式,可以保证在重启iis站点之后,Sessino不会丢失。...Server客户端,此模式把Session存到一个数据库中,本站使用的就是此模式; 使用此模式还得建立ASPState数据库,不过创建的数据库的sql语句就在你本机就能找到,目录为: C:\Windows...\Microsoft.NET\Framework\v4.0.30319\InstallSqlState.sql 运行此sql语句,数据库就创建好了,不过还没有,你也不用担心,也给你准备好,打开cmd

    1.9K30

    2.0与大数据安全

    变化: 国家对访问控制的要求是明显做了颗粒度的细化,强调了主体跟客体以文件和数据库及作为访问控制的目标对象,在等1.0里是非常不明确甚至是没有提及的,这是个非常大的进步。...我们总结起来,在等2.0下去做数据安全的建设, 主要从这四个方面去展开 用户行为鉴权(加强用户行为的鉴权) 数据访问控制(有效地建立起对数据访问控制机制) 敏感数据脱敏(对数据本身的一些使用和落盘的数据要做脱敏和加密...防御数据传防御传统的网络安全有个最大差别是原来的网络是有边界的,但数据它相对是个无边界的状态,我们要去遵从一个数据从生存到销毁的自然生命周期,它覆盖了创建存储传输交换处理和销毁这六个生命的自然节点。...在不同的生命周期上,我们通过不同的技术手手段去做我们的安全措施。...最后,在它获取到相应的权限之后,真正地从数据源从数据库里边去获取返回的时候,同样的我们通过我们刚才说了对等2.0提到的对数据的字段级别的管控和标签,我们对他所返回的数据可以提供一份非常良好的一个保护措施

    2.7K20

    借助 Lucene.Net 构建站内搜索引擎(下)

    一、项目初窥 1.1 项目背景   本项目模拟一个BBS论坛的文章内容管理系统,当用户发帖之后首先将内容存到数据库,然后对内容进行分词后存入索引库。...其中,对于获取搜索热词考虑到每个用户都会看到热词,为了减轻数据库访问的压力,使用了ASP.NET自带的Cache进行优化,该方法会首先从Cache中查找是否已有了搜索热词,没有才会去数据库中获取,并且设置缓存失效时间为...由此用户在发布文章时,不用等待索引创建完成后才得到提示,只需要等到保存到数据库之后就可以退出进行其他操作。 ?    ...; } } 2.2 统计任务的调度与执行   (1)统计任务的背景   考虑到用户可能对其他用户搜索的热词的需求,系统需要对用户输入的搜索词进行记录,并统计出一段时间内用户搜索频率最高的一些关键词...通过SearchLog用户的每一次搜索操作都会记录到数据库中)的分析,我们可以通过如下语句进行统计: ?   因此,我们只需要将Top 5的热词绑定到页面即可。

    1.4K10

    从Membership 到 .NET4.5 之 ASP.NET Identity

    引入 - 用户信息是如何存在数据库中的   我们前两篇都只讲到了怎么用Membership注册,登录等,但是我们漏掉了一个很重要并且是基本上每个用Membership的人都想问的,我的用户信息怎么保存?...ASP.NET 2.0时代,我们需要借助一个VS提供的一个工具来帮助我们生成所需要的。...打开VS 开发者命令行工具,输入aspnet_regsql,后面简单的连接一下数据库就会帮我们生成以下的几张: ?   我们这里简要关注以下几张的结构就可以了。 ? ?   ...加上我们前面学到的MembershipProvider,RoleProvider那么我们很轻松就可以这一系列登录、授权、认证以及用户模块相关的功能完成了。...}    保存到txt中的用户信息 ?

    1.9K60

    .Net+SQL Server企业应用性能优化笔记4——精确查找瓶颈

    部署完测试环境后保证我们这个测试环境没有其他用户在访问,只有我们访问,免得其他用户的操作影响了我们。...SQL Server Profiler负责跟踪数据库上执行的脚本情况,建议跟踪结果保存到数据库中,这样可以通过SQL语句来查找跟踪的脚本。...跟踪结果保存到数据库的配置如下图: (6)对于跟踪事件,如果是进行简单的性能跟踪,则只需要选中RPC:Completed和SQL:BatchCompleted两个事件即可。...,然后单击ANTS Profiler向导中的“完成”按钮,开启对ASP.NET应用程序的跟踪。...(8)系统打开IE浏览器,提示输入有效的用户名和密码,过几十秒钟后,首页就可以完整展示出来了。SQL Server Profiler中也跟踪到了大量在首页载入时执行的SQL语句和存储过程。

    58620

    【译】利用Asp.net MVC处理文件的上传下载

    存入数据库 在你冲我狂吼”关注点分离”之前,我想声明下面的代码仅仅用于作为说明功能.我ADO.Net的代码放入Controller action中,但我们都知道,这并不好。...数据访问的代码应该放在Model中某个部分的数据访问层中.但是,下面这段代码仅仅可以给大家怎样将上传的文件存入数据库中一个更直观的印象,首先,我们需要创建一个数据(FileTest)并创建一个:FileStore...二进制数据被转换为byte数组,并以image数据类型存入数据库。MIME类型和文件名对于用户数据库中提取文件来说非常重要。...数据库中的文件返回给用户: 你如何文件传送给用户取决于你最开始如何存储它,如果你文件存入数据库,你会用流的方式文件返还给用户,如果你文件存在硬盘中,你只需要提供一个超链接即可,或者也可以以流的方式...比如说:返回Asp.net Chart 控件在内存中生成的图表图片,而这并不需要将图片存到磁盘中.

    86920

    使用 MiniProfiler 来分析 ASP.NET Core 应用

    UserIdProvider,它的参数也是一个Func,用来为当前请求的用户返回他的ID或用户名(唯一的)。这个项目里我可以使用User.Identity.Name。 当用户没登录的时候: ?...登录一个admin角色的用户以后: ? 左下角出现了结果,并且只是当前用户操作的分析结果。 把分析结果存到数据库 你可能需要把分析结果持久话,例如存到数据库里。...通常这种数据是放在一个单独的数据库里,所以添加一个数据库连接字符串: ?...最后,还需要创建MiniProfiler所使用的数据库,这些创建的SQL语句存在于SqlServerStorage对象的TableCreationScripts里,你可以在程序的某个地方贴上如下代码...然后把SQL语句复制下来并执行,从而生成?: ? 执行完以后,如下: ? 运行程序,调用API,在数据库里面查看数据: ? 肯定是有数据了,具体就不细看了。 就讲到这,谢谢大家。

    1.5K40

    ASP.NET2.0中用Gridview控件操作数据

    在本文中,探讨Gridview控件中的一些功能特性和用法,如果各位读者对Gridview控件不大了解,可以通过《 使用ASP.NET 2.0中的Gridview控件》一文,来对Gridview控件有个初步的认识...控件的最后一行,提供一个空白行给用户输入输入的记录,那无疑是很方便的。...首先,我们打算在让用户进行选择,当用户需要新增一记录时,便点击新增按钮,之后在Gridview的最后一行里,显示一个空白行,让用户按字段进行输入,如下图所示: 当用户决定不输入新空白记录时,可以按"cancel...另外,为了在 窗体加载时, 显示数据库northwind中customers的数据,需要设置sqldatsource1的属性,如下代码: <asp:SqlDataSource ID="SqlDataSource1...2、一次性更新所有的Gridview记录 我们经常会遇到这样的情况,在Gridview中列出的所有记录中,有时要同时修改多条记录,并且将其保存到数据库中去。那么在Gridview中应该如何实现呢?

    1.5K10

    .NET&Web前端-大三-国足信息后台管理——球员管理

    (例:在文本框中输入“武”, 则显示“武磊”球员的信息;如果不输入,则查询所有球员信息)。 图 2 球员名字条件查询 3....图 4 删除成功之后显示最新球员信息 数据库设计 1.创建数据库(FootballDB)。 2.创建用户 Player,结构见表 1。... 1 Player 结构 具体要求及推荐实现步骤 1. 按以上数据库要求建库、建,并添加测试数据,如图 5 所示。...图 5 Player 中的测试数据 2. 创建 ASP.NET MVC 项目或 ASP.NET Web 项目。 3....(1) 在视图的球员列表中正确添加“删除”按钮,并绑定客户端 JavaScript 事件,用于提示用户 是否确认删除,若用户点击“确认”时,则向控制器发出请求,并传递球员编号。

    78910
    领券